Foundation Inspection in Columbus, OH

Foundation in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's structural base to identify any signs of damage, settling, or other issues that could affect stability. These inspections typically cover residential homes, including basements, crawl spaces, and slab foundations. Homeowners often request foundation inspections when buying or selling a property, noticing cracks or uneven floors, or experiencing signs of shifting such as sticking doors or gaps around windows. Understanding the current condition of a foundation helps property owners make informed decisions about necessary repairs or maintenance to preserve the integrity of their home.

Before requesting a foundation inspection, property owners usually want to know what specific concerns or visible signs to look for, such as cracks, water intrusion, or uneven surfaces. They may also seek guidance on the scope of the inspection, what areas will be examined, and what potential issues could be uncovered. Having clear information about the process helps homeowners prepare for the inspection and understand the importance of addressing foundation-related problems early to prevent more extensive and costly repairs later.

Foundation Inspection Questions

What does a foundation inspection involve? It includes examining the foundation for cracks, settling, and other signs of damage to assess structural stability.

When should a property owner consider a foundation inspection? Before purchasing a property, after noticing cracks or uneven floors, or if signs of shifting appear.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Visible cracks in walls or floors, sticking doors or windows, and uneven or sloping floors.

How can foundation problems affect a property? They can lead to structural damage, increased repair costs, and decreased property value if not addressed.
